Hetauda Hospital begins oxygen production



BAGMATI: Hetauda Hospital has started oxygen production from Sunday.

The oxygen plant set up by the hospital has the capacity to produce 15 filled oxygen cylinders on a daily basis against its demand for over 100 filled cylinders, said the hospital.

Meanwhile, the construction of an oxygen plant with a production capacity of 150 filled oxygen cylinders daily is underway. The project has been started by the Hetauda Chamber of Commerce and Industry.

To meet the demands for life-saving oxygen, the Hetauda Sub Metropolitan City has been supplying oxygen to Makawanpur district from Itahari and Nuwakot, said the sub metropolis chief Hari Bahadur Mahat.

At present, a total of 54 COVID-19 infected persons are undergoing treatment at the hospital run by the Madan Bhandari Academy of Health Sciences, said the hospital.
